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

Several HVAC problems call for emergency service. Acknowledging these problems can help you understand when to call for expert ass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system stops working entirely, specifically throughout severe weather,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be harmful. Our emergency HVAC contractors can diagnose and fix the issue promptly, restoring your home's comfort and safety.
  • Unusual Noises or Smells
    Unusual seem like banging, grinding, or shrieking from your HVAC system often signal a major mechanical problem that might cause bigger problems if not addressed rapidly. Similarly, unusual smells might indicate electrical issues or even gas leakages. Our expert HVAC contractors can identify these issues and make necessary repair work before they become un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old growth. Our specialists locate the source of leakages and fix them properly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leaks decrease your air conditioning system's cooling capacity and can damage the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ant managing require specialized training and equipment.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ical components in your HVAC system pose fire dangers and ought to be addressed right away by certified experts. Our HVAC specialists have the training to safely fix electrical issues.

Common H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Limited airflow makes your system work harder and reduces comfort. Our HVAC professionals determine air flow issues, whether brought on by duct concerns, dirty fil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some spaces are too hot while others are too cold, you might have duct issues, insulation concerns, or an poorly sized system. Our professional HVAC contractors can identify these problems and recommend solutions.
  • Brief Cycling
    When your system turns on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ears out parts much faster. Our HVAC contractors can determine whether the issue comes from a clogged filter, inappropriate thermostat settings, or something more severe.
  • High Energy Bills
    Abrupt increases in energy expenses frequently show HVAC ineffectiveness. Our contractors perform energy effectiveness assessments to recognize the cause and recommend improvements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ems ought to assist man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too damp in summer or too dry in winter season, our HVAC contractors can recommend solutions to improve com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what looks like a system failure is actually a thermostat issue. Our HVAC specialists can repair or change thermostats and assist you update to programmable or clever models for much better convenience control and energy savings.

Preparing for HVAC Emergencies

  • Keep Contact Information Handy
    Shop our emergency number 888-409-7841 in your phone so you can reach us rapidly when needed.
  • Know Your System Basics
    Acquaint yourself with the location of your HVAC equipment and how to shut it off in case of emergency.
  • Perform Regular Maintenance
    Routine expert maintenance reduces the likelihood of emergencies. Our HVAC specialists can develop a upkeep schedule for your system.
  • Set Up Carbon Monoxide Detectors
    If you have combustion heating equipment, carbon monoxide detectors provide an early caution of dangerous leakages.
